Construct a quadrilateral ABCD with AB = 7 cm, BC = CD = 5 cm and ∠ABC = ∠BCD = 90°.

Steps of construction :
Draw a line segment BC = 5 cm.
Draw BX ⊥ BC and CY ⊥ BC.
From BX, cut BA = 7 cm.
From CY, cut CD = 5 cm.
Join AD.

Hence, ABCD is the required quadrilateral.
